The Roman Amphitheatre of Mediolanum Santonum, situated in modern-day Saintes, represents one of the finest surviving examples of Roman arena architecture in Gaul. Built in the 1st century CE, it served the capital of the Santones tribe within the province of Gallia Aquitania. The structure testifies to the prosperity and ...
